Engenco Limited’s independent board committee recommends shareholders accept Elph Investments’ 30.5 cents per share takeover offer, despite an independent expert deeming the price ‘not fair but reasonable’. The offer, conditional on increasing Elph’s stake to over 92%, presents shareholders with a choice between immediate liquidity and longer-term exposure.

De Grey Mining Ltd proposes a scheme of arrangement for acquisition by Northern Star Resources Ltd, offering a 37.1% premium and resulting in a 20% stake for De Grey shareholders in the merged group. The scheme booklet, including an Independent Expert's Report by KPMG, concludes the scheme is fair and reasonable and in the best interests of De Grey shareholders, subject to no superior proposal.
